Understanding IP54 Fan Filters IP54 fan filters are designed with a two-fold purpose: to facilitate proper ventilation and to shield the equipment from solid particles and limited moisture ingress. The “IP” in IP54 stands for “Ingress Protection,” which is followed by two digits. The first digit signifies the level of protection against solid particles like dust, while the second digit represents protection against moisture. In the context of fan filters, the first digit “5” indicates a substantial protection against dust. This ensures that even in dusty environments, the filter will prevent the majority of particles from entering the equipment. The second digit “4” suggests protection against splashing water, offering confidence in the filter’s ability to safeguard the equipment from occasional moisture exposure. Advantages of IP54 Fan Filters Temperature Regulation:One of the primary benefits of IP54 fan filters is their role in temperature management. The filters allow for a consistent airflow, preventing the buildup of heat within the equipment. This is particularly crucial for devices that operate continuously, such as servers and industrial machinery. Contaminant Exclusion:The fan filters act as a barrier, preventing dust, dirt, and other particulate matter from entering the equipment. By minimizing internal contamination, the filters help in reducing the need for frequent maintenance and cleaning, ultimately prolonging the equipment’s lifespan. Moisture Protection:Moisture can lead to corrosion and short circuits within electronic equipment. IP54 fan filters mitigate this risk by providing a level of protection against limited moisture exposure, ensuring the longevity and reliability of the devices. Environmental Adaptability:IP54 fan filters are versatile solutions suitable for a wide range of environments. Whether deployed in clean office settings or dusty manufacturing facilities, the filters maintain their efficiency in keeping out contaminants.
